Bluetooth Controls
Use the buttons located on the steering wheel to operate the invehicle Bluetooth system. See Steering Wheel Controls on page 5‑3 for more information.
(Mute/Push To Talk): Press to answer incoming calls, confirm system information, and start speech recognition.
(End): Press to end a call, reject a call, or cancel an operation.
